Paroxysmal supraventricular tachycardia (PSVT) is a serious cardiac disturbance that can arise spontaneously or be initiated by noncardiac mechanisms. An occurrence of this dysrhythmia in a 55-year-old male undergoing monitored anesthesia care for excision of a subxiphoid subcutaneous mass is reported. The unusual cause of this patient's ectopy is discussed. The nature and treatment of PSVT are reviewed, as are the clinical considerations for anesthetists who encounter a comparable clinical problem.
